Transaction 74307e641bff28d3832e03f31bf0889344f038600f0142567349126fef62d31d

1 Input
2 Outputs
  • 74307e641bff28d3832e03f31bf0889344f038600f0142567349126fef62d31d:0
  • value  734517
    address  3AtkL6iqM6nhY4GkLvEJR2EdFg18XRwYdZ
  • 74307e641bff28d3832e03f31bf0889344f038600f0142567349126fef62d31d:1
  • value  3860108
    address  36QL6iCi5xGg2EbDYZyYkWgGpe994omfCi